Water & Sustainability (Volume 4): U.S. Electricity Consumption for Water Supply and Treatment - The Next Half Century

This technical report published by the Electric Power Research Institute in 2002 offers the best available nationwide assesment of the energy needed to provide and treat drinking water in the United States. This is the report that most organizations, including River Network, use to determine the amount of energy consumed by the water sector. It offers loads data on water-related energy use for a variety of sectors in the American economy, as well as projections of how much energy will be needed to meet future water demands.
